a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orpav <pav@FreeBSD.org>2008-04-04 21:59:26 +0800
committerpav <pav@FreeBSD.org>2008-04-04 21:59:26 +0800
commit2ed758975febc27bdea68dc9cf85485101a57a1a (patch)
tree8b49fc5b62c002dfc9fcc8fc53e338da9836845d
parent687ab08c8c9eee90c46e57032327cae3096f08ec (diff)
downloadfreebsd-ports-gnome-2ed758975febc27bdea68dc9cf85485101a57a1a.tar.gz
freebsd-ports-gnome-2ed758975febc27bdea68dc9cf85485101a57a1a.tar.zst
freebsd-ports-gnome-2ed758975febc27bdea68dc9cf85485101a57a1a.zip
- Move from Tk 8.2 to Tk 8.4
PR: ports/110429 Submitted by: Martin Tournoij <carpetsmoker@xs4all.nl> Approved by: maintainer timeout (fenner; 1 year)
-rw-r--r--mbone/imm/Makefile8
-rw-r--r--mbone/imm/files/Makefile.freebsd6
-rw-r--r--mbone/imm/files/patch-src-tkAppInit.c12
-rw-r--r--net/imm/Makefile8
-rw-r--r--net/imm/files/Makefile.freebsd6
-rw-r--r--net/imm/files/patch-src-tkAppInit.c12
6 files changed, 36 insertions, 16 deletions
diff --git a/mbone/imm/Makefile b/mbone/imm/Makefile
index dd5ebaddfb53..6d5e44e69700 100644
--- a/mbone/imm/Makefile
+++ b/mbone/imm/Makefile
@@ -7,8 +7,8 @@
PORTNAME= imm
PORTVERSION= 3.5a1
-PORTREVISION= 1
-CATEGORIES= mbone tk82
+PORTREVISION= 2
+CATEGORIES= mbone tk84
MASTER_SITES= ftp://ftp.hawaii.edu/paccom/imm-3.5a1/
DISTNAME= imm.source
EXTRACT_SUFX= .tar.Z
@@ -16,10 +16,8 @@ EXTRACT_SUFX= .tar.Z
MAINTAINER= fenner@FreeBSD.org
COMMENT= Internet Image(or other data) Multicaster (and receiver)
-LIB_DEPENDS= tk82.1:${PORTSDIR}/x11-toolkits/tk82
-
+USE_TK= yes
WRKSRC= ${WRKDIR}/mnm
-USE_X_PREFIX= yes
.include <bsd.port.pre.mk>
diff --git a/mbone/imm/files/Makefile.freebsd b/mbone/imm/files/Makefile.freebsd
index ae7ce6434e6f..948ca8f54099 100644
--- a/mbone/imm/files/Makefile.freebsd
+++ b/mbone/imm/files/Makefile.freebsd
@@ -1,17 +1,17 @@
# Some versions of make, like SGI's, use the following variable to
# determine which shell to use for executing commands:
SHELL = /bin/sh
-INCLUDE_DIR = -I${PREFIX}/include -I${LOCALBASE}/include/tcl8.2 -I${LOCALBASE}/include/tk8.2
+INCLUDE_DIR = -I${LOCALBASE}/include -I${LOCALBASE}/include/tcl8.4 -I${LOCALBASE}/include/tk8.4 -I${X11BASE}/include
# Libraries to use when linking:
LIBS = -lm
-TKLIBS= -L$(PREFIX)/lib -L${LOCALBASE}/lib -ltk82 -ltcl82 -lX11
+TKLIBS= -L${X11BASE}/lib -L$(PREFIX)/lib -L${LOCALBASE}/lib -ltk84 -ltcl84 -lX11
TARGET = ../freebsd
CFLAGS = -g -DSIG_T=void -DMULTICAST -I. -DERROR_TEST
-CC = gcc
+CC ?= gcc
CC_SWITCHES = ${CFLAGS}
ROBJS = protocol.o utils.o
diff --git a/mbone/imm/files/patch-src-tkAppInit.c b/mbone/imm/files/patch-src-tkAppInit.c
new file mode 100644
index 000000000000..8dacd5fa95aa
--- /dev/null
+++ b/mbone/imm/files/patch-src-tkAppInit.c
@@ -0,0 +1,12 @@
+--- src/tkAppInit.c.orig Thu Mar 15 10:00:05 2007
++++ src/tkAppInit.c Thu Mar 15 10:00:12 2007
+@@ -97,9 +97,6 @@
+ * Sun shared libraries to be used for Tcl.
+ */
+
+-extern int matherr();
+-void GetDspStatus();
+-int *tclDummyMathPtr = (int *) matherr;
+
+ /***************************************************************************/
+ /* fork and initiate server process */
diff --git a/net/imm/Makefile b/net/imm/Makefile
index dd5ebaddfb53..6d5e44e69700 100644
--- a/net/imm/Makefile
+++ b/net/imm/Makefile
@@ -7,8 +7,8 @@
PORTNAME= imm
PORTVERSION= 3.5a1
-PORTREVISION= 1
-CATEGORIES= mbone tk82
+PORTREVISION= 2
+CATEGORIES= mbone tk84
MASTER_SITES= ftp://ftp.hawaii.edu/paccom/imm-3.5a1/
DISTNAME= imm.source
EXTRACT_SUFX= .tar.Z
@@ -16,10 +16,8 @@ EXTRACT_SUFX= .tar.Z
MAINTAINER= fenner@FreeBSD.org
COMMENT= Internet Image(or other data) Multicaster (and receiver)
-LIB_DEPENDS= tk82.1:${PORTSDIR}/x11-toolkits/tk82
-
+USE_TK= yes
WRKSRC= ${WRKDIR}/mnm
-USE_X_PREFIX= yes
.include <bsd.port.pre.mk>
diff --git a/net/imm/files/Makefile.freebsd b/net/imm/files/Makefile.freebsd
index ae7ce6434e6f..948ca8f54099 100644
--- a/net/imm/files/Makefile.freebsd
+++ b/net/imm/files/Makefile.freebsd
@@ -1,17 +1,17 @@
# Some versions of make, like SGI's, use the following variable to
# determine which shell to use for executing commands:
SHELL = /bin/sh
-INCLUDE_DIR = -I${PREFIX}/include -I${LOCALBASE}/include/tcl8.2 -I${LOCALBASE}/include/tk8.2
+INCLUDE_DIR = -I${LOCALBASE}/include -I${LOCALBASE}/include/tcl8.4 -I${LOCALBASE}/include/tk8.4 -I${X11BASE}/include
# Libraries to use when linking:
LIBS = -lm
-TKLIBS= -L$(PREFIX)/lib -L${LOCALBASE}/lib -ltk82 -ltcl82 -lX11
+TKLIBS= -L${X11BASE}/lib -L$(PREFIX)/lib -L${LOCALBASE}/lib -ltk84 -ltcl84 -lX11
TARGET = ../freebsd
CFLAGS = -g -DSIG_T=void -DMULTICAST -I. -DERROR_TEST
-CC = gcc
+CC ?= gcc
CC_SWITCHES = ${CFLAGS}
ROBJS = protocol.o utils.o
diff --git a/net/imm/files/patch-src-tkAppInit.c b/net/imm/files/patch-src-tkAppInit.c
new file mode 100644
index 000000000000..8dacd5fa95aa
--- /dev/null
+++ b/net/imm/files/patch-src-tkAppInit.c
@@ -0,0 +1,12 @@
+--- src/tkAppInit.c.orig Thu Mar 15 10:00:05 2007
++++ src/tkAppInit.c Thu Mar 15 10:00:12 2007
+@@ -97,9 +97,6 @@
+ * Sun shared libraries to be used for Tcl.
+ */
+
+-extern int matherr();
+-void GetDspStatus();
+-int *tclDummyMathPtr = (int *) matherr;
+
+ /***************************************************************************/
+ /* fork and initiate server process */